#ef6907 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ef6907 is composed of 93.7% red, 41.2%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 97.1%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 25.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 48.2%. #ef6907 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d20e with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#ef6907 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ef6907 has RGB values of R:239, G:105,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.97,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15689991.

Hex triplet ef6907 #ef6907
RGB Decimal 239, 105, 7 rgb(239,105,7)
RGB Percent 93.7, 41.2, 2.7 rgb(93.7%,41.2%,2.7%)
CMYK 0, 56, 97, 6
HSL 25.3°, 94.3, 48.2 hsl(25.3,94.3%,48.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 25.3°, 97.1, 93.7
Web Safe ff6600 #ff6600
CIE-LAB 60.314, 47.891, 67.657
XYZ 40.688, 28.473, 3.554
xyY 0.56, 0.392, 28.473
CIE-LCH 60.314, 82.892, 54.707
CIE-LUV 60.314, 111.595, 52.743
Hunter-Lab 53.361, 42.728, 33.403
Binary 11101111, 01101001, 00000111

Shades and Tints of #ef6907

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0500 is the darkest color, while #fffaf6 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ef6907 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#868686 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9b806d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#a9971f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#bc8f00 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f2696f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c28616 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#cf8102 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f16949 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
